Lifting or leveling a 2007-2021 Toyota Tundra changes what the dampers have to do. The Bilstein B8 shock and spring assemblies are built for that taller stance and stay composed on rough ground.
Inside is Bilstein's monotube design, with the gas and oil separated by a floating piston. That keeps damping consistent when the road turns rough and the unit gets hot, where a lesser damper would go soft.
Features
- ZoneControl CR: Position sensitive damping with 3 compression zones and 2 rebound zones, controlled by 3 independent pistons
- Triple piston design delivers comfort during every day driving conditions and maximum control under large suspension inputs
- 60mm remote reservoir for increased oil capacity and cooling
